“Free” Parking
Today is the last day for submissions for the “Free” Parking proposal in Central City.
Do you support subsidising businesses in the CBD?
The touted $26 is not a flat rate; it is an addition (increase) to Access Hamilton which is calculated by capital value multiplied by 0.000251. Higher the CV the more you pay.
The “Free” parking proposal is in direct contrast/conflict with the District Plan, the 10 Year Plan and the Central City Transformation Plan. It completely undermines the spirit of these plans.
It is also diametrically opposed to both to the Parking Management Plan and the Active Travel Action Plan with their focus on cycling walking and busing, and is even contradicts the 2017/18 Annual Plan (its own source document).
Council has promised (and documented) rates certainty by 3.8% annual increase for 10 years, this fly’s in the face of that promise. Council’s credibility is at stake and ratepayers will lose trust and are undermining their own credibility, ratepayers no longer believe statements from Council.

Scam Alert: Fake information regarding December Bonuses from MSD
The Ministry of Social Development is reporting that fake information is circulating about new ‘December bonuses’ or ‘benefit increases’
If you get suspicious communication, please contact Netsafe.
